messi can play right winger, cf, ss, and he's the archetype of false 9. ronaldo is a natural player on the left wing, but he's class as a right winger and a cf, too. prime vidal could play as a cb or a tq, he plays as a dm at bayern, and he's a natural b2b midfielder. del piero played as a cf and as an ss throughout his career, and he excelled at both positions. matthaus had also at least 3 positions (am, dm, sweeper/cd) and he was excellent in all of them. versatility is an existing thing among classy players, and versatile players aren't necessarily padoins.
as a pure winger, mandzukic is meh. to begin with, he's not fast enough to be a top class conventional winger. but allegri deserves all credit for mandzukic's latest 5-6 months: the guy defends like crazy (have you seen our matches against barcelona? imagine ribery doing mandzukic's work for 180 minutes...), holds the ball, his positioning, anticipation and tactical intelligence is surprisingly mature, it's safe to say that he's among our most important players at the moment. if we happen to win the cl this season, allegri's mandzukic will surely become textbook material as the first b2b defensive winger.
